A 57-year-old woman was referred with chief complaint of pallor and lethargy for 9 months. Laboratory investigation was notable for anemia and occult blood in the stool exam. Her past medical history was unremarkable. Endoscopy of the upper gastrointestinal tract showed a large fungative reddish mass measuring 7 x 6 cm in the body of the stomach and multiple variable size polyps in the antrum (figure 1). The patient underwent hemi-gastrectomy Billroth I. Gross examination of the stomach showed a large polypoid mass measuring 8x7x6 cm (figure 2) with erosive surface in some areas.

AbsractGastritis cystic polyposa is a rare and peculiar polypoid lesion arising at a gastroenterostomysite, and almost always on the gastric side. It is characterized by elongationof the gastric foveolae along with hyperplasia and cystic dilatation of the gastricglands extending into the submucosal layer.
